Merz ties Ukraine's EU bid to potential territorial concessions

German Chancellor Friedrich Merz said Ukraine’s European Union bid timeline is unrealistic while the country remains at war, suggesting that any path to membership could run alongside territorial concessions and even public referendums; he also floated observer status as a possible alternative, while EU leaders emphasize that accession is merit-based and requires unanimous approval.

Peace Talks in the Balance: Territorial Concessions Meet Western Guarantees in Ukraine War

ISW warns that Western reporting suggests the United States may have accepted a Russia-driven sequence in peace talks that would see Ukraine cede territory (notably parts of Donetsk) before any formal Western security guarantees, a framework Kyiv has signaled it could accept only with meaningful protections—a setup that risks leaving Ukraine exposed to renewed Russian aggression. Moscow remains unreconciled on guarantees and seeks further territorial gains, complicating a durable peace. Western aid to Ukraine continues, Russia’s economy appears strained, and fighting persists across multiple fronts with ongoing drone/missile campaigns and strikes on energy and rear infrastructure.

Zelensky warns appeasement won't end war at Munich Security Conference

At the Munich Security Conference, President Zelensky said territorial concessions would not bring peace and warned that appeasing Russia by sacrificing Ukrainian land would be an illusion, drawing a parallel to the 1938 Munich Agreement. He urged deeper European involvement in negotiations, noted the US’s 15-year security guarantee while Kyiv seeks 20+ years, and stressed Ukraine’s willingness to pursue a ceasefire and reforms only if a lasting security arrangement is achieved.

Trump warns Russia of severe consequences over Ukraine conflict

Trump suggested that only Ukraine can negotiate territorial concessions involving land swaps with Russia, but did not specify territories, while Macron noted there were no detailed land swap discussions. Ukraine's Zelenskyy firmly rejected the idea of land swaps without Ukraine's consent. Both Macron and Costa mentioned agreements on seeking a ceasefire and U.S. involvement in future security guarantees for Ukraine.

Russia Intensifies Ukraine Offensive Amidst New Tactics and US Aid

Kremlin officials are reportedly demanding Ukraine cede key territories in Donetsk and Luhansk as part of a ceasefire, with Russia seeking to freeze the front lines without a full withdrawal, while Ukraine and its allies remain cautious, fearing such concessions would favor Russia and prolong the conflict. Russia's ongoing military efforts and strategic positions, along with Putin's uncompromising demands, suggest little genuine interest in peace negotiations, and recent drone strikes indicate continued hostilities. Zelenskyy's bold offer: Belgorod for NATO membership

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y stated that Ukraine is willing to exchange the Russian city of Belgorod for NATO membership. Zelenskyy's comment came in response to proposals regarding territorial concessions for peace and NATO membership. The possibility of exchanging Ukrainian territories for peace negotiations has been a topic of discussion, with NATO officials suggesting Ukraine's potential membership in exchange for territorial concessions. However, Zelenskyy emphasized that any decision regarding peace negotiations and territorial exchanges should be made by Ukraine alone.

Ukraine's Counteroffensive: Allies Receive Sobering Updates

Western officials are receiving increasingly "sobering" updates on Ukraine's counteroffensive, with assessments indicating that Ukrainian forces are facing significant challenges in retaking territory from Russia. The difficulty lies in breaking through Russia's multi-layered defensive lines, which are fortified with mines and trenches. Ukrainian forces have incurred heavy losses, leading to regrouping and a reduction in casualties. The slow progress has exposed the difficulty of transforming Ukrainian forces into effective mechanized units, despite training on new weapons systems. The approaching fall season and the widening gap between expectations and results are raising concerns about the need for peace negotiations and potential territorial concessions.
